What does Clinical Trials Scraper do?
Clinical Trials Scraper enables you to extract actionable business development data from ClinicalTrials.gov more efficiently than manual research. It identifies actively recruiting drug trials sponsored by commercial biotech and pharma companies, then enriches sponsor data with verified contact information for BD and clinical operations professionals.
Clinical Trials Scraper can scrape:
- Active drug trial information including trial ID, condition, phase, and sponsor details
- Commercial biotech and pharmaceutical sponsor data (academic institutions and hospitals are automatically filtered out)
- Company domain, industry classification, and employee count information
- BD and clinical operations contact names, titles, and verified email addresses
- Contact LinkedIn profiles and email verification status

Unlocking enhanced features:
| Key | What it unlocks |
|---|---|
| Apollo API key | Contact enrichment — finds BD/clinical contacts and emails |
| Anymail Finder API key | Email fallback when Apollo finds no email |
| Million Verifier API key | Email verification before saving |
Features auto-enable when API keys are provided — no additional configuration needed.

Tips
- Start without API keys to get trial and sponsor data immediately — contact enrichment is optional.
- Use therapeutic area and phase filters to narrow results and reduce API costs.
- Academic institutions and hospitals are filtered out automatically — you only see commercial sponsors.
- Prioritise contacts with
contact_email_status: "ok"for outreach. - Duplicate sponsors across multiple trials are only enriched once per run.
